Transaction 689a3641ead25854a4dbb38ecf7bd2be7fe242d3c3ce37c9f993f6424471dd43
1 Input
1 Output
-
689a3641ead25854a4dbb38ecf7bd2be7fe242d3c3ce37c9f993f6424471dd43:0
- value
- 143134
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ab80ec68d18f055d2ff18e502e3384830946fdff OP_EQUAL
- address
- 3HKqv79X6Co6r9yFU2qAiiv28dLKGJ9NZc